What Caused Swelling On My Foot Where The Big Toe Meets?
I have swelling on my left foot, where the big toe meets the foot. It started this morning, and is extremely painful, and difficulty walking on it. The pain has gotten worse since this morning, and I didn t do anything to injure it. Should I go in to a doctor? What could have caused this?
As mentioned in history that there was no injury and the swelling has come up all of a sudden, I would like to ask you a few questions.
Are you diabetic? are you having any signs of high blood pressure?
I would advise you to check up your uric acid levels once. as this could be sometimes the cause for the swelling and pain.
Meantime you can use hot water fermentation and do ankle toe movements inside the hot water. Post this take the foot out and put over the pillow and perform ankle toe movements while lying position.
I think you should be fine with this. I will still make a request to check up your uric acid levels once.
